Mercurial > mplayer.hg
diff DOCS/Italian/cd-dvd.html @ 5994:dcc6dde0d168
uptated to english version
author | frodone |
---|---|
date | Mon, 06 May 2002 00:37:52 +0000 |
parents | 70264cc9ade0 |
children | 97ac297c649a |
line wrap: on
line diff
--- a/DOCS/Italian/cd-dvd.html Mon May 06 00:14:35 2002 +0000 +++ b/DOCS/Italian/cd-dvd.html Mon May 06 00:37:52 2002 +0000 @@ -74,46 +74,16 @@ <P><B><A NAME=4.2>4.2. Vedere i DVD</A></B></P> -<P>Si, il vero supporto DVD è arrivato. Non devi leggere i file VOB -manualmente dal disco pensando a cosa serve quel file nella directory video_ts, -non devi preoccuparti se è un disco criptato o no (nel vecchio -<B>MPlayer</B> dovevi mettere '-dvdauth /dev/dvd' nella linea di comando in caso -di dischi criptati), e non hai bisogno neanche di montare il disco per -leggerlo (ma montarlo fa si che Linux metta in cache la chiave CSS, così la riproduzione -inizierà più velocemente la seconda volta).</P> - -<P>NOTA IMPORTANTE : per favore _NON_ richiedete altre caratteristiche per la riproduzione DVD. -Questa è la prima vera versione del supporto DVD in <B>MPlayer</B> e -siamo occupati a cercare i bug e implementare le caratteristiche base di un lettore DVD.</P> - -<P><B>MPlayer</B> usa libdvdread che ha di per sè supporto al parsing IFO, -lettura dei blocchi e all' autenticazione/descrambling. libdvdread -usa libdvdcss per gli ultimi compiti. Quindi devi scaricare libdvdcss e libdvdread -compilarli e installarli PRIMA di eseguire lo script ./configure di -<B>MPlayer</B> che in questo modo troverà automaticamente libdvdread.</P> +<P><B>MPlayer</B> usa <CODE>libdvdread</CODE> e <CODE>libdvdcss</CODE> per + decifrare e leggere i DVD. Queste due librerie si trovano nella subdirectory + <CODE>libmpdvdkit/</CODE> dell'albero di <B>MPlayer</B>, non + devi installarle separatamente. Abbiamo optato per questa soluzione perchè + abbiamo dovuto correggere un bug di libdvdread, e applicare una patch che aggiunge + il <B>supporto al caching delle chiavi CSS crackate</B> per libdvdcss (risulta un grande + aumento della velocità prima della riproduzione). Queste chiavi vengono conservate nella + directory <CODE>$HOME/.mplayer/DVDKeys</CODE>.</P> -<UL> -<LI><P><B>Scarica i sorgenti di libdvdread e libdvdcss.</B></P> - -<P><I>Puoi trovarli a -<A HREF="http://www.dtek.chalmers.se/groups/dvd">http://www.dtek.chalmers.se/groups/dvd</A> -(clicca su 'download' nel menu a sinistra, e troverai libdvdcss e -libdvdread in una tabella).</I></P> - -<P><B><I>IMPORTANTE !</I></B><BR> -Per -<UL> - <LI>libdvdread 0.8 - devi usare <B>libcss</B> invece di libdvdcss</LI> - <LI>libdvdread 0.9 - devi usare <B>libdvdcss 0.0.3</B> ! Non usare versioni - più recenti, non funzioneranno!</LI> - <LI>Per esempio <B><U>mai</U></B> usare libdvdcss <B>1.0</B>, sarebbe eccessivamente lento!</LI> -</UL> -</P> -</LI> - -<LI><P><B>Compila e installa libdvdcss POI libdvdread.</B></P> - -<P><I>Leggi la documentazione di questi pacchetti per farlo facilmente.</I></P></LI> +<P>Il supporto per <CODE>dvdnav</CODE> è in via di implementazione (inutilizzabile ora).</P> <LI><P><B>Supporto DVD vecchio stile - <I>OPZIONALE</I></B></P> @@ -121,18 +91,22 @@ installa <B>libcss</B> 0.0.1 (non più recente) (se <B>MPlayer</B> non lo trova, usa l'opzione <CODE>-csslib /percorso/di/libcss.so</CODE>).</P></LI> -<LI><P><B>Ricompila MPlayer.</B></P> +<LI><P><B>Compilare MPlayer.</B></P> + +<P>Esegui <CODE>./configure</CODE>. Se non hai cancellato la subdirectory + <CODE>libmpdvdkit</CODE> dall'albero di MPlayer, ./configure dovrebbe dire + questo:</P> + +<P><CODE>Checking for DVD support (libmpdvdkit) ... yes</CODE></P> -<P><I>Esegui <CODE>./configure</CODE>. Se hai installato libdvdread correttamente, ./configure -dirà qualcosa di simile:<BR><CODE>Checking for DVDread support ... yes</CODE><BR> -(Naturalmente puoi mettere le tue opzioni di configurazione preferite alla riga di comando -quando esegui ./configure). Tutto qua! Fai: <CODE>make</CODE>, poi <CODE>make install</CODE>.</I></P></LI> -</UL> +<P>(naturalmente puoi mettere le tue opzioni preferite alla linea di comando + quando esegui ./configure)</P> -<P>Naturalmente dopo aver installato libdvdcss e libdvdread non devi ricompilarli -ogni volta che vuoi ricompilare <B>MPlayer</B> (da una nuova versione CVS -per esempio) in quanto i pacchetti necessari sono già stati installati sulla tua -macchina.</P> +<P><B>MPlayer</B> può usare le librerie <CODE>libdvdread</CODE> e <CODE>libdvdcss</CODE> + installate nel sistema, ma questa soluzione NON E' RACCOMANDATA, in quanto + può risultare in bug, incompatibilità di librerie, e minore velocità.</P> + +<P>Ad ogni modo, fai: <CODE>make</CODE>, poi <CODE>make install</CODE>.</P> <P><B>Usare MPlayer per leggere i DVD:</B></P> @@ -204,7 +178,8 @@ <CODE>mplayer: ifo_read.c:1143: ifoRead_C_ADT_internal: Assertion nfo_length / sizeof(cell_adr_t) >= c_adt->nr_of_vobs' failed.</CODE> </B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> -Questo è un bug conosciuto di libdvdread 0.9.1, dovrebbe essere già stato corretto nella 0.9.2. +Questo è un bug conosciuto di libdvdread 0.9.1, dovrebbe essere già stato corretto nella 0.9.2 e +in libmpdvdkit, usa questultimo. </TD><TR><TD COLSPAN=3> </TD><TR> <TD></TD><TD VALIGN=top>D:</TD><TD WIDTH=100%><B><FONT CLASS="text"> @@ -229,14 +204,6 @@ </TD><TR><TD COLSPAN=3> </TD><TR> <TD></TD><TD VALIGN=top>D:</TD><TD WIDTH=100%><B><FONT CLASS="text"> -Così MPlayer legge i DVD? Allora deve usare il DeCSS! Siete in arresto -per il paragrafo XYZ#$ del-- -</B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> -Stai alla larga scemo, non c'è nessun codice DeCSS in <B>MPlayer</B>. <B>MPlayer</B> usa libdvdread -lincandosi su questo, e libdvdread usa libdvdcss caricandolo dinamicamente.<BR> -</TD><TR><TD COLSPAN=3> </TD><TR> - -<TD></TD><TD VALIGN=top>D:</TD><TD WIDTH=100%><B><FONT CLASS="text"> Devo essere root o rendere suid fibmap_mplayer per poter leggere i DVD? </B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> No, non devi. Solo per il supporto DVD vecchio stile. Però naturalmente devi avere i @@ -244,14 +211,6 @@ </TD><TR><TD COLSPAN=3> </TD><TR> <TD></TD><TD VALIGN=top>D:</TD><TD WIDTH=100%><B><FONT CLASS="text"> -Come posso ... (inserisci qui qualche caratteristica che ci si aspetta da un lettore DVD)? -</B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> -L'implementazione attuale è la prima vera implementazione di alcune funzionalità di un lettore DVD. -Vorremmo concentrarci sulla correzione dei bug e sulle -funzioni base prima di implementare nuove caratteristiche. -</TD><TR><TD COLSPAN=3> </TD><TR> - -<TD></TD><TD VALIGN=top>D:</TD><TD WIDTH=100%><B><FONT CLASS="text"> Da dove prendo i pacchetti libdvdread e libdvdcss? </B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> Dal sito di Ogle: @@ -268,8 +227,7 @@ La riproduzione DVD è lenta ! </B></TD><TR><TD></TD><TD VALIGN=top>R:</TD><TD><FONT CLASS="text"> Usa l'opzione <CODE>-cache</CODE> (vedi la pagina di man!). Se ancora non -funziona, leggi l'inizio di questa documentazione e trova una giusta combinazione -libdvdread+libdvdcss. Prova anche ad abilitare il DMA per il lettore DVD. +funziona, prova ad abilitare il DMA per il lettore DVD. </TD><TR><TD COLSPAN=3> </TD><TR> </TABLE>